Gonzalo Castillo hints at a possible new presidential aspiration and calls for unity in the PLD

  • aplicacion - banner 728px

“The PLD is more than a party, it is a family forged in struggle, service and love for our people”, expressed former presidential candidate Gonzalo Castillo, in what many consider a message loaded with political symbolism and a possible anticipation of his intentions for 2028.
Through his social media, Castillo called for unity and respect among the members of the Dominican Liberation Party (PLD), highlighting the need to renew the hope of the Dominican people in times of challenges. "Today, more than ever, unity and respect among colleagues are the way to renew the hope of Dominicans. Let's keep working together, with humility and commitment", wrote the also former Minister of Public Works, in what has been interpreted by political analysts as a clear move to position himself again within the national political scene.
